Handover — Top Floor Quiet Room

Priya, the quiet room on level 9 at Calder House is now bookable again after the ventilation fix. Please keep the blinds down until the glare film arrives, and log any booking clashes with facilities. The door lock was rekeyed on Tuesday, so use the new code below.

badge for fajog-fahap: bdg-G-50

Runbook: account recovery for Keyturn, our secrets-rotation utility. New folks: if a rotation job fails mid-run, the operator account may auto-lock to prevent partial writes. First, confirm the job state is "halted" in the Keyturn dashboard, then request a recovery session from the on-call lead. The recovery flow prompts for the team passphrase before re-enabling rotation; never paste it into chat. For the current cycle, the passphrase is:

vault phrase of fajef-yaduf = zorox-gorael-oliael-sorax-ulador-sorius

## Tuning

The Glintwash schema registry validates every event against its pinned version before release promotion. Compatibility checks run at publish time, so registry latency directly gates the release pipeline. If promotion stalls, check cache hit rates before raising timeouts. Adjustments require sign-off from the release manager. The shipped defaults are shown in the table below.

tuning constants:
QUOTAS = {
    "oliwyn": 10,
    "oliix": 2,
}

# Pagination config — Lanternfish Public API
#
# Welcome aboard. All list endpoints are cursor-paginated; offset params
# were removed in v3. PAGE_SIZE_DEFAULT=25 and PAGE_SIZE_MAX=100 are hard
# caps enforced at the gateway, not per-route. Cursors are opaque — never
# parse them client-side or in tests. Raising PAGE_SIZE_MAX needs a perf
# review first. Cursors are signed before leaving the service, and the
# signing secret is set on the line directly below.

vault entry, yagef-bahop: COURIER_KEY29=5cc62eb51255862256337c33c5be9

## TKT-4471: Signature check failing on thumbnail queue artifacts

The Mothlight thumbnail generation queue rejects the 5.2 worker image — signature verification fails at pull time on every Dunmere node. Cause: the release was signed with the retired January key after rotation. Blocking tonight's deploy. Fix: re-sign the image and the queue config bundle, then re-push. For the re-sign, use the current deploy key, which follows.

release key, kawip-hafop: bky3_mxv